Accessible icon buttons with masks and SVG

Mattia Astorino / filed under HTML & CSS, SVG

In this article we’ll see how to make fully accessible icon buttons using SVG and CSS, without bloating the html with the inline svg code but keeping the customization! But first, let’s define what we want to achieve with our code, what we want from the final ouput of our icon button element:

Subscribe to newsletter

Design and frontend links delivered to your inbox every day and week. No spam, unsubscribe at anytime.

Choose frequency